TYG Meaning and Definition

  1. TYG is an acronym that stands for "Thank You God." It is a shorthand expression of gratitude and appreciation towards a divine power or deity. The phrase is commonly used in religious contexts to acknowledge the blessings, favors, or grace received from a higher authority.

    TYG is often used by individuals to express their faith, devotion, and recognition of the role played by a particular deity in their life. It serves as a concise way to communicate deep appreciation for spiritual guidance, protection, answered prayers, or any other form of divine intervention.

    As a phrase born out of religious and spiritual beliefs, TYG carries a sense of reverence and humility. It reflects a profound acknowledgement of the belief that there is a higher power responsible for the goodness experienced in life.

    The acronym has gained popularity within online communities and social media platforms where abbreviated expressions are commonly used due to character limits. TYG is often used as a hashtag, acronym, or a short hand-written note. It has become a widely recognized abbreviation that encapsulates the sentiments of gratefulness and reliance on a divine entity. TYG is a simple yet powerful expression that conveys gratitude, trust, and a deep connection to one's faith.
